DIFFERENCES BETWEEN PC AND CONSOLE

In an interview with wccftech, head of development Robert Bagratuni said that the differences between the latest generation of consoles and the PC version is that powerful PC builds will deliver higher frame rates and higher quality. They are constantly introducing the latest available additional technologies into the game and they don’t count on ray tracing on consoles yet. Instead, they strive to provide players with the best and most optimized visual experience possible.

The PlayStation 5 and Xbox Series X will have one 4K dynamic graphics mode at 60fps.. In some parts of the game, native 4K is even assumed with a “hard” 60 frames. Xbox Series S will be Full HD (1080p) and 60 frames.

They want to improve performance in the future. Haptic feedback and adaptive controller triggers will be supported on PS5. Double meaning (not on PC).

Atomic Heart will release on February 21, 2023 on PC, P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X/S, Xbox One and PlayStation 4. The game will be available as part of Game Pass for PC and Xbox consoles on the same day. Mundfish is planning additional content in the future. Read more about the game here.
